CHARLIE FOTI: THE AMBULANCE CHASER'S BEST FRIEND

posted Thursday, 20 July 2006

The Picayune was all over the Memorial Hospital story this morning. It sounds as if every personal injury shyster lawyer in the country will be swarming around potential litigants who had relatives at Memorial during the great deluge. It's gonna be like Bhopal on the bayou or a re-run of the Kenner airplane crash gold rush in 1982. Hmm, maybe we can get John Fogerty to write some new lyrics for "Born On The Bayou." Nah, I'm sure he's got better things to do than to sing: Bhopal on  the bayou...

I was pleased that the Gray Lady published several strongly worded articles in defense of Dr. Anna Pou including a nuanced analysis of the ethical issues involved. The consensus seems to be that she was one of the heroes of the immediate post-K period as well as having been one of the last docs to leave Memorial. Most significantly, Dr. Pou's chairman at LSU Med School has risen to her defense. Attaboy, Dr. Nuss.

Now that I've
defended Dr. Pou and mocked Charlie Foti and the Morris Barts of the world, I do think that there are probably some valid causes of action against Memorial Hospital's soon to be former operator, Tenet. The hospital supposedly had a hurricane plan and failed to implement it, which sounds like negligence to me. Of course, there was a whole lotta incompetence going on in these parts last fall: name an institution and they screwed up. Call it pin the tail on the incompetent; a game that we could play for hours and hours and hours...
